Note that if you just request “the list” you will only get the White Mountain 4000-Footer list. If you want the New England 4000-Footer or Hundred Highest lists, you should ask for them explicitly. The packet sent to those who request the lists contains information about the club, including the application procedure, a brief discussion of the rules and an application form, which consists of a list of the peaks with spaces in which you record the date climbed and any comments, such as companions.
